Remembering Entebbe
Sorrin Herscu, paralyzed during the Entebbe rescue mission, talks with Israeli Ambassador to the
United Nations Binyamin Netanyahu on the 10th anniversary of the rescue mission. Netanyahu is the
brother of Yonathan Netanyahu, fallen hero of the Entebbe rescue.

Join singles from all over the
United States at the 8th annual
Blue Jeans Weekend at Camp Bar
ney Medintz in Cleveland, Ga.,
August 22-24, 1986.
Base price is $135.00 for mem
bers; non-members add $20.00. The
price includes round-trip bus trans
portation from Atlanta, party on
the bus, spiked punch and mun-
chies, two nights lodging in cabins,
six bountiful meals, the August Big
Beautiful Brunch, all you can eat
Ice Cream Sundae Party, Saturday
night dance with a live band, beer
and sodas all weekend, open bar
Saturday night, Saturday morning
service, Havdallah service. Pic
ture Party Reunion, Sept. 20, 1986,
a yearbook with over 100 pictures,
photographers, waterskiing, canoe
ing, sailing, volleyball, tennis, soft-
ball, and snacks.
For further information call Faye
Uevine, Blue Jeans Chairman, at
home,(404) 325-8494 or work,(404)
525-7777, or Patsy Goldberg and
Susan Barbe at the AJCC, (404)
875-7881.

The Jewish National Fund,
Southern Region, announces its
tirst Labor Day Weekend for sin
gles and couples Aug. 29-Sept. 1 at
Camp Blue Star, Hendersonville,
N.C.
Cost is $300 a person ($200 is tax
deductible) or $500 a couple ($300
is tax deductible). This is an oppor
tunity to meet people from all over
the southeast. Saturday night social
highlights The Tams, the South’s
foremost beach group. All you can
eat Jewish cuisine (strictly kosher)
features a delectable Sunday brunch.
Cost includes complete water,
tennis and land sports facilities,
plus optional excursion trip to the
Nantahala Outdoor Center for
white-water rafting ($30 surcharge).
For reservations by Aug. 19 or for
more information, call or write:
Jewish National Fund, 1644Tullic
Circle, #118, Atlanta, 30329; 633-
1132.
